THE new Five Valleys Market which is modelled on London’s famous Borough Market is due to launch in Stroud at the end of March.
It will be in the Five Valleys Shopping Centre and is planned to be open six days a week, with Sunday likely being the day it will be closed.
There will be around 20 market stalls which are being designed and installed by the company who worked on Borough Market.
Amanda Holmes from Dransfield Properties, which is developing the new-look shopping centre, said: “We have had a great response so far to our plans for a new indoor artisan market at Five Valleys and we’re looking forward to working with some great local producers here in Stroud.
"We’re also planning a great launch event when the market opens in March.”
